            flynas Relaunches Direct Flights Between Jeddah & Kuwait
Three weekly flights have relaunched as part of the airline’s goal to connect Saudi Arabia with 250 destinations worldwide.
                    Nov 04, 2025
                
            
            flynas has relaunched its direct service between Jeddah and Kuwait with three weekly flights between King Abdulaziz International Airport in Jeddah and Kuwait International Airport. This addition brings the total number of flynas flights between Saudi Arabia and Kuwait to ten per week, including its existing daily Riyadh–Kuwait route. The renewed service is part of flynas’ broader expansion plan, 'We Connect the World to the Kingdom,' which aims to connect Saudi Arabia with 250 international destinations, accommodate 330 million passengers annually, and attract 150 million tourists by 2030.
